What “No Wiring Required” Really Means

This phrase is one of the biggest reasons people click on these products, but it is worth understanding clearly.

In most cases, “no wiring required” means:

  • the camera does not need to be connected to your reverse light wiring

  • you do not need to run video cables through the vehicle body

  • you do not need a complicated hardwired installation

  • the camera is battery-powered and often supported by solar charging

  • the monitor usually plugs into a car charger or similar simple power source

So while the system is not always completely cable-free in every single part, it is dramatically easier than a traditional wired camera install.

For most buyers, that difference is what matters.

Are No-Wiring Backup Cameras Better Than Wired Ones?

Not always, but for many buyers they are the better choice.

A wired system may still make sense if you:

  • want a fully permanent factory-style install

  • do not mind complex installation

  • prefer a hardwired approach for a dedicated long-term setup

But a no-wiring system is usually the smarter option if you care about:

  • installation speed

  • easy DIY setup

  • less vehicle modification

  • easier compatibility across different vehicle types

  • avoiding installation labor costs

For most everyday drivers, the convenience advantage is hard to ignore.
